Data as of April 2026. Source: Realtor.com.

The Leslie County, KY real estate market currently shows 8 active listings, with 2 pending sales. Homes are averaging 99 days on the market before going under contract.

Inventory has increased compared to last year, with 4 more homes available — giving buyers more choice.

Homes are selling faster, averaging 99 days on market compared to 175 days last year.

The median listing price has risen 193.6% year-over-year, from $47,500 to $139,450.

Market Context

Market Context

Population: 9,957  ·  Density: 17.4/mi²  ·  Median household income: $29,662

Typical home value: $50,101  ·  Homeownership: 88.4%
